Semantic MediaWiki and related extensions
Static Public Member Functions | List of all members
SRFHooks Class Reference

Static Public Member Functions

static registerUnitTests (array &$files)
 
static registerQUnitTests (array &$testModules, ResourceLoader &$resourceLoader)
 
static addToAdminLinks (ALTree &$admin_links_tree)
 
static onResourceLoaderGetConfigVars (&$vars)
 
static onBeforePageDisplay (&$outputPage, &$skin)
 
static onGetPreferences ( $user, &$preferences)
 

Detailed Description

Static class for hooks handled by the Semantic Result Formats.

Since
1.7

GNU GPL v2+

Author
Jeroen De Dauw < jeroe.nosp@m.nded.nosp@m.auw@g.nosp@m.mail.nosp@m..com >
mwjames

Member Function Documentation

◆ addToAdminLinks()

static SRFHooks::addToAdminLinks ( ALTree &  $admin_links_tree)
static

Adds a link to Admin Links page.

Since
1.7
Parameters
ALTree$admin_links_tree
Returns
boolean

◆ onBeforePageDisplay()

static SRFHooks::onBeforePageDisplay ( $outputPage,
$skin 
)
static
See also
https://www.mediawiki.org/wiki/Manual:Hooks/BeforePageDisplay
Parameters
OutputPage$outputPage
Skin$skin
Returns
true

◆ onGetPreferences()

static SRFHooks::onGetPreferences (   $user,
$preferences 
)
static

Hook: GetPreferences adds user preference

See also
https://www.mediawiki.org/wiki/Manual:Hooks/GetPreferences
Parameters
User$user
array$preferences
Returns
true

◆ onResourceLoaderGetConfigVars()

static SRFHooks::onResourceLoaderGetConfigVars ( $vars)
static

Hook: ResourceLoaderGetConfigVars called right before ResourceLoaderStartUpModule::getConfig returns

See also
https://www.mediawiki.org/wiki/Manual:Hooks/ResourceLoaderGetConfigVars
Parameters
&$varsArray of variables to be added into the output of the startup module.
Returns
true

◆ registerQUnitTests()

static SRFHooks::registerQUnitTests ( array &  $testModules,
ResourceLoader &  $resourceLoader 
)
static

Add new JavaScript/QUnit testing modules

See also
https://www.mediawiki.org/wiki/Manual:Hooks/ResourceLoaderTestModules
Since
: 1.9
Parameters
array$testModulesarray of JavaScript testing modules
ResourceLoader$resourceLoaderobject
Returns
boolean

◆ registerUnitTests()

static SRFHooks::registerUnitTests ( array &  $files)
static

Hook to add PHPUnit test cases.

See also
https://www.mediawiki.org/wiki/Manual:Hooks/UnitTestsList
Since
1.8
Parameters
array$files
Returns
boolean

The documentation for this class was generated from the following file:

About | General disclaimer | Privacy policy